What is the Kanji for 'Ball' and 'Pearl'? | 珠

If you are wondering what is the Japanese Kanji for 'Ball' and 'Pearl', you've come to the right place!

The Japanese Kanji for 'Ball' and 'Pearl' is 珠.

    Example Word

    真珠: pearl. The Japanese noun '真珠 (しんじゅ)' refers to a 'pearl', which is a hard, rounded object formed within the shell of a pearl oyster or similar mollusk. Pearls are highly valued as gemstones and are often used in jewelry. The word can also be used metaphorically to describe something precious or rare. Example sentences: She wore a beautiful pearl necklace「彼女は美しい真珠のネックレスを身につけていた」(かのじょはうつくしいしんじゅのネックレスをみにつけていた). The pearl is a symbol of purity「真珠は純潔の象徴です」(しんじゅはじゅんけつのしょうちょうです).

What does 珠 mean?

珠 means 'Ball' and 'Pearl'.

Japanese school students learn this kanji in Senior Highschool, while non-native learners often study it for the JLPT N1 exam.
